It is possible to set up the cat flap into an existing glass door or window However, the process could be difficult and may cause damage to the unit. A double glazed unit is comprised of two panes of glass, and cutting through it can compromise the insulation capabilities of the unit. It can also lead to moisture and drafts to form between the units.

The best choice is to replace your existing double-glazed windows or doors with a new set that has an opening that is pre-cut for the pet flap. This will maintain the insulative properties of the window, which will reduce heat loss and cold air infiltration. It will also be less expensive than replacing the entire double glazed unit. But, the work should be done by a licensed glazier because it is a complicated job that can damage the glass units if not performed correctly.

There are a variety of options for cat flaps that are able to be incorporated into double glazing. These include microchip doors, infrared flaps and magnetic/electromagnetic door locks. Some of them aren't suitable for doors made of metal (such as aluminum and certain UPVC units), because they use magnetic or IR technology that can cause interference. These doors are usually operated by a microchip attached to your pet's collar tag. They can be locked the door, or allow movement in and out. These doors are ideal for keeping unwanted cats out of your house.

If you're thinking about purchasing an animal flap for your glass doors, you need to remember that you cannot fit one into existing glazed panels since it would cause a leak between the glass panes. This could result in cold air entering your home and forming condensation between the panes when temperatures fluctuate. You'll need a brand new sealed unit as well as an opening to allow for the flap for your pet.
